Development Manager - Johannesburg, South Africa - Nedbank

Nedbank
Nedbank
Verified Company
Johannesburg, South Africa

2 weeks ago

Thabo Mthembu

Posted by:

Thabo Mthembu

beBee Recruiter


Description

JOB ID

  • Req: 122754
    Job Family
  • Information Technology

Career Stream

  • It Application Development

Leadership Pipeline

  • Manage Others

Job Purpose

  • To manage the deliverables and development of software and/or maintenance team(s) to deliver on day to day tasks to address client requirements in line with Nedbank Business and Information Technology strategy

Responsibilities:


  • Meet financial targets driving cost savings in daily operations of team and monitoring operational team costs. Drive delivery on agreed quality standards and turnaround times by monitoring deliverables
  • Ensure projects are delivered cost effectively monitoring the actuals versus budget and raising deviations
  • Drive productivity improvement in meaningful business MIS through monitoring and ensuring work tasks monitoring mechanism and measures are in place and tracked
  • Ensure client needs are met driving the delivery of agreed Service level agreement, Operation level agreement or delivery agreements with clients and obtaining stakeholder approval on any changes. Build and maintain client relationship providing professional advise aligned to the business requirements of clients and conducting effective e change management
  • Establish trusting relationships with clients through providing business relevant advise and consulting, engage with vendors driving optimal vendor delivery
  • Ensure deviations are managed timeously and delivery meets customer expectations though management of personal projects
  • Keep stakeholders informed ensuring that they are aware of impact and risk analysis results
  • Operationalise agreed professional frameworks, methods, technologies, models within agreed parameters
  • Consult and advise on decisions and solutions related to profession recommending solutions that are to be supported by viable return on investment and within mandate
  • Ensure alignment to compliance requirement driving and monitoring compliance targets and implement mitigation plans, make quality decisions by through the monitor and identification of operational risks and raise corrective action
  • Ensure team efficiency driving productivity and efficiency in delivery for self and team, ensure team projects are delivered on time monitoring and reporting on the team projects delivery
  • Enable project governance and compliance monitoring progress and deviations and presenting information at relevant forums
  • Accurately translate business requirements into project schedules and alignment to requirements as per the project
  • Satisfactory post implementation review by conducting regular project contact sessions, mitigate project risks by identifying and raising risks to at appropriate forums
  • Provide advise on the technical readiness, risk and impact of proposed implementation to production and participate in implementation forums
  • Ensure smooth change management completing the required change management document's timeously and change migration through all relevant environments before implementation into production
  • Create technical specifications across projects through Interpretation of the business requirements, and provide advice on the technical design relevant to their product area
  • Provide advise through the review of technical design of team members within their product area and across impacted areas
  • Ensure work are delivered and coordinate coding work tasks according to technical specifications, supervise and Monitor task delivery against project requirements and plan and escalate non delivery
  • Ensure fault free production implementation of end to end testing through to sign off though the review and sign off all test packs plans and all testing related artefacts and integrated test plans
  • Provide 1st and 2nd level problem solving into production support
  • Manage performance of staff by implementing performance agreements, ensuring a clear vision, agreeing on goals and objectives, providing regular feedback on performance, recognising and rewarding achievement and take appropriate corrective action where required


  • Essential Qualifications

  • NQF Level
  • Matric / Grade 12 / National Senior Certificate


  • Preferred Qualification

  • Foundation Management Programme, Advanced Diplomas/National 1st Degrees
  • Essential Certifications
  • Proficient Certification in relevant technologies
  • Minimum Experience Level
    Technical / Professional Knowledge
  • Budgeting
  • Business administration and management
  • Change management
  • Client service management
  • Diversity management
  • Employee training/development
  • Governance, Risk and Controls
  • Operations planning
  • Principles of project management
  • Relevant regulatory knowledge
  • Service level agreements
  • Staff resource planning
  • Strategic planning
  • Business writing skills
  • Management information and reporting principles, tools and mechanisms
  • General Communication Skills
  • Estimations
  • Organisational structure
  • People practices
  • Asset health management discipline
  • B

More jobs from Nedbank